Have you heard of Archery?
If you are thinking about trying Archery you will need a bow, arrows, a target, and gloves to protect your hands. You can play Archery indoors or outdoors. In indoor Archery competitions archers must shoot 20 ends using only 3 arrows at each end, the distance that indoor archers must shoot from is 18m to 25m. Outdoor Archery also has the same rules except the distance for outdoor Archery is a range of 30m to 90m!
It will take a lot of hard work to win gold in the olympics for Archery. You will need to have great hand and eye coordination and also great accuracy be able to even be considered to be in the olympics! The most accurate person and the one that shoots their arrow from the furthest distance win the big gold medal!!!

One great athlete!
Have you ever heard about a great olympic athlete called Mariana Avitia? Her full name is Mariana Avitia MartÃnez. She was born in September 18, 1993 in Monterrey, Mexico. She is in the Archery Women's Mexican team. The sport that Mariana competes in is Archery. As you may have heard she is really good at it. She won bronze for the individual women's Archery in the london 2012 summer olympics. At the 2008 Beijing summer olympics she finished her ranking round with a total of 641 points. The women's Mexican team (Mariana Avitia’s team) finished with a gold in the 2011 Guadalajara Pan American Games!!!
